The 2-in-1 driver (NB100-D-075-020) is mainly used in new energy commercial vehicles, which can be used as a DC power supply as well as providing 0-380V AC power. This driver is a high-performance switching power, which can be specially designed to supply power for 24V fans, water pumps, etc. as well as the compressor of vehicle air conditioners. It can be widely used in pure electric vehicles and hybrid vehicles. The driver is characterized by high reliability, high efficiency, small size and light weight.
Technical Specification
Inverter | ||
Basic Functions | Maximum Output Frequency | Vector control: 0-400HZ |
Carrier frequency | 0.8khz–12khz (automatically adjusted according to load characteristics) | |
Control method | SVC open-loop vector control (synchronous machine) | |
(AVR)Automatic Voltage Regulation (AVR) | Can automatically keep the output constant when the grid voltage changes | |
Over-current and over-voltage stall | Automatic limitation of current and voltage during operation, preventing frequent overcurrent and overvoltage trips. | |
Fast current-limit function | Minimize overcurrent faults and maintain normal operation of the inverter | |
Powerful backend software | Support inverter parameter operation | |
Through the LCD panel can realize the inverter internal status monitoring | ||
Operation | Command Sources | Hard contact control; CAN communication; panel control (optional) |
Frequency source | CAN communication given | |
Protection | Protection Functions | Short-circuit detection of power-on motor, output phase loss protection, over-current protection, over-voltage protection, under-voltage protection, over-heat protection, overload protection, etc. |
Communication | CAN | Support CAN communication |
Input | Input voltage range | DC400V~750V (higher than 375V start, lower than 350V inverter derate) |
DCDC | ||
Basic Functions | Rated Output Voltage | 27.5V |
Output (on demand) | Single output (expandable on demand) | |
Operating Temperature | -40℃~+75℃ | |
Storage Temperature | -40℃~+95℃ | |
Rated Input Voltage | 540Vdc | |
Input Voltage Range | 300~750Vdc, Vin>450Vdc, input below 450Vd will derate output, see derating curve | |
Rated Current | 73A | |
Output efficiency | Typical: 96% (540Vdc input, ≥50% LOAD) | |
Output Ripple and Noise | ≤500mVp-p | |
Power-on output delay | ≤8s | |
Protection | Protection Function | Over-current protection, over-voltage protection, under-voltage protection, over-heat protection, overload protection |
Operation mode | Power-on automatic operation (this model); enable signal start (9-30Vdc high level); CAN communication | |
Communication | CAN | 支持CAN通讯Supports CAN communication |
Protection characteristics | Input overvoltage protection | 760~770 |
Input overvoltage recovery | 740~750 | |
Input undervoltage protection | 370~380 | |
Input undervoltage recovery | 390~400 | |
Input inversion protection | No output, no damage | |
Output overvoltage protection | Software overvoltage value of 32V, overvoltage protection can be self-recovery; hardware overvoltage protection range between 32-33Vdc triggered by hardware protection power supply for lockout protection, need to be re-powered to restore. | |
Output undervoltage protection | 18±0.5V | |
Output overcurrent protection | 80±5A, input>450Vdc, self-recoverable | |
Output short-circuit protection | Can be short-circuit protection, continuous short-circuit 10 cycles power supply for lockout protection, re-power can be restored. | |
Over temperature protection | Can be short-circuit protection, continuous short-circuit 10 cycles power supply for lockout protection, re-power can be restored.Aluminum substrate temperature greater than 85 ℃, the maximum output current will be derated.Aluminum substrate 105 ℃ will be over-temperature protection, 90 ℃ recovery |
